Output ef66ea1140bb585b63dc5e370c92369c97230bcd922b8717dac45c66a99dbc5e:0

value
7626608
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e490778bd8eefe05bf4c7408516ef167629f5fd OP_EQUAL
address
3DCkYsUwt7Z9taipAeottTaChthk2RVxrG
transaction
ef66ea1140bb585b63dc5e370c92369c97230bcd922b8717dac45c66a99dbc5e
spent
true